$1 a Day Campaign Against Coleman
A joint project by Democrats has flipped traditional fund-raising on its head, by starting a campaign aimed at collecting $1 a day from supporters “to make Norm Coleman go away.”

The Progressive Change Campaign Committee, a new group working to get like-minded candidates elected, has teamed up with Howard Dean’s Democracy for America to tap the wallets of Democrats who are disgruntled by the five-month-old ballot contest in Minnesota between Mr. Coleman, the former Republican senator, and Al Franken, the Democrat.

An email sent yesterday to well over 1 million addresses culled from the two organizations’ mailing lists asked Democrats to contribute $1 to help progressives oust Republicans in 2010 for every day Norm Coleman “refuses to concede.”

“Think about how this Dollar A Day will change the game,” the email continues. “If thousands of people sign up, and Republicans up for re-election in 2010 see the progressives who are out to defeat them get an infusion of donations each day that Coleman is obstinate, what do you think will happen?”

So far, NormDollar.com has raised $15,000, according to Adam Green, who first floated the idea — unsuccessfully — to the Democratic Senatorial Campaign Committee last week before deciding to launch the campaign on his own.
